1. | 地位高的;高貴的;顯赫的of high rank, position or great importance |
| She was the only woman to rise to such an exalted position. 她是唯一晉升到如此顯赫地位的女人。 |
| You're moving in very exalted circles! 你這是出入于顯貴要人的圈子呀! |
2. | 興奮的;興高采烈的full of great joy and happiness |
| I felt exalted and newly alive. 我感到興高采烈,充滿新的活力。 |
